Output fbb80c66e06207ba1fecdee738ec542fc231bf023eb4e03e037aa40db1579e85:1

value
163936847
script pubkey
OP_0 OP_PUSHBYTES_32 577de3188c3d38f55b3e11b8ed25ad966ae783aa1c6cdbc54370d730f6948b0b
address
bc1q2a77xxyv85u02ke7zxuw6fddje4w0qa2r3kdh32rwrtnpa553v9sdj3ey5
transaction
fbb80c66e06207ba1fecdee738ec542fc231bf023eb4e03e037aa40db1579e85
confirmations
83596
spent
true